today movies are graded in expensive HDR monitors with very high luminance peaks of +1500 or 2000 nits, but your average HDR screen is between 200 and 500 nits
since there's no standardized top brightness, your monitor applies the wrong gamma curve and you get an image that is darker and duller than expected
ie a white point that is supposed to be 2000 nits bright on a 100 nits tv will be displayed at 100 nits; and white point that is supposed to be 500 nits bright will be displayed at 25

>pajeet
>troon
>muh modern
You are retarded.
